Time Out says

Akaretler is one of the most enviable neighborhoods in the city thanks to its central location and its proximity to Nişantaşı and Beşiktaş. Add to that its chic vibe, wide avenues and the cool summer breeze we don’t often get to experience in the cramped side streets, and you get the feeling that Akaretler is a European utopia that just happens to be steps away from Beşiktaş Çarşı. Now there’s a brand new eatery there that you really ought to try.

Located right next to W Hotel in the center of Akaretler, Pizza East is the second Istanbul restaurant by the Soho House group. Its name might have you thinking it’s just another ordinary pizza chain, yet it would be more accurate to call it a boutique chain with locations in the UK and US.

In addition to their tasty and generous pizza, you’ll also find delicious antipasti, oven-baked dishes and veggies galore. The emphasis on using local ingredients wherever possible has culminated in fusion flavors like fried squash blossoms with ricotta and honey (25 TL), pizza with lamb sausage, pickled peppers, goat cheese and mint (35 TL), and vanilla sundae with helva or raspberries (22 TL). The main courses all come from the woodfired oven, and though the lasagna or the mac & cheese might tempt you, we urge you to try the shrimp and mussels with fennel and rice (50 TL). The lemonade, ginger beer and iced teas are made on premises, with our favorite being the slightly bitter signature iced tea featuring red forest fruits, Earl Grey, elderflower syrup, lemon juice and honey (12 TL).

The design is reminiscent of Soho House’s club buildings, with steel construction complementing the worn elements for a fresh, non-antique feel. If anything, the lamps hanging from the ceiling and the wooden floors had us feeling as if we were on the deck of a ship. Although the interior is pleasant, the outdoor seating area remains the place to be and be seen.

The good news for charcuterie and cheese fans is that you can buy your bresaola, Milanese sausage or parmesan cheese to take home. Pizza East also serves an open-buffet brunch on Sundays from 11.00-17.00.

Details

Address:
Süleyman Seba Caddesi 22, Akaretler.
İstanbul
Opening hours:
Mon-Thurs 11.30 - 0.00, Fri-Sat 11.30 - 01.00, Sun 11.00 - 0.00
